The following weapons were used in Season 3 of the television series Gotham:
Pistols
M1911A1
A stainless M1911A1 is used by Oswald Cobblepott aka the Penguin (Robin Lord Taylor) in "Mad City: Better to Reign in Hell", using it as his sidearm.
SIG-Sauer P226
A SIG-Sauer P226 is seen with a security guard in "Mad City: Better to Reign in Hell". The Gotham City Police Department uses it as their main sidearm.
SIG-Sauer P226R
The SIG-Sauer P226R again in the season, alternating with the regular P226 as a substitute.
Smith & Wesson SW1911SC E-Series
A Smith & Wesson SW1911SC E-Series is the sidearm carried by Jim Gordon (Ben McKenzie) in Season 3, now that he operates in Gotham as a bounty hunter.
Submachine Guns
Heckler & Koch MP5K-PDW
Several Heckler & Koch MP5K-PDWs are seen with GCPD officers preparing for an operation in "Mad City: Better to Reign in Hell", used as their main submachine gun.
Assault Rifles
Heckler & Koch G36C
A Heckler & Koch G36C is used by a plainclothes agent guarding Dr. Strange's safehouse in "Mad City: Burn the Witch".
Shotguns
Single Barreled Shotgun
A Single Barreled Shotgun is used by Alex (Kenny Wong) when he finds an intruder at the pharmacy in "Mad City: Better to Reign in Hell".
